In this vehicle, equipped with a recognition device ( ) capable of remotely exchanging data with an identification member ( ) worn or carried by a user to allow access to the vehicle when the identification member has been authenticated by the recognition device, the latter being connected to a pair of lateral antennas ( ) each having, when powered at nominal power, a zone of coverage encompassing the interior of the vehicle and extending laterally on both sides thereof to allow a dialog between the recognition device and the identification member when the latter is located in the zone of coverage of at least one of the antennas, the recognition device ( ) is capable, in response to action by the user on an external member placed on one side of the vehicle, of causing the antenna located on the same side as the external member to be powered at nominal power and of causing the antenna located on the opposite side of the vehicle to be powered at a reduced power so that the latter antenna has a reduced zone of coverage (Z′ ).
